She Banned Her Daughter From Their Family Christmas Dinner After She Discovered She Had a Two-Year Affair With Her Sister’s Husband. Now Their Family’s Crumbling Apart! Was She Being Selfish?

This mother invited her two daughters to Christmas dinner. One daughter said she wouldn’t come because she and her husband had separated. Turns out he had cheated on her with her sister for two years!

OP (Original Poster) has four children: two older sons and two younger daughters.

All four had grown into adults and moved out of the house long ago.

OP had always been closer to one of her daughters, whom she called S. The other daughter, whom she called P, had always preferred to “have her own space.”

It didn’t bother OP that her daughters were so different. They were both “beautiful, talented young women,” and she was “proud” of them.

OP and her family had decided to do Christmas early that year and were planning for the first week in December. She invited all her children for dinner, gifts, and all the other normal holiday activities.

When OP called her daughter, P, to “clarify a few things,” she was told by P that she and her husband wouldn’t make it.

OP inquired as to why and discovered that they were separated because P’s husband had cheated on her.

OP told P that she should come home because of what she was going through and that it’d be “better to spend time with family” than be alone.

P hesitated and then revealed the most shocking truth of all.

P told OP that her husband had been cheating on her with her own sister, S, for about two years. They had been seeing each other at her expense the entire time.

OP didn’t know what to do, and she had spoken to S all the time during this period. For the past six months, OP had noticed that S was sounding head over heels for her mystery boyfriend, and now she knew who he was.

OP didn’t hesitate any longer. She uninvited S from the family Christmas get-together so that P could come.

She also took the step of blocking S because she didn’t think she could deal with everything she had done before the arrival of Christmas.

OP said she was sick about the whole thing but couldn’t have S come to the family Christmas because “family can’t hurt each other like that.”

On the bright side, P decided to come, and OP remains firm that this is preferred as P “needs the stability of people who love her” during such a difficult time.

OP is now dealing with drama from S, as S firmly believes she wasn’t in the wrong.

She even told OP that it was “none of her business” and “as her mom, she can’t block her and remove her from the family.”

OP’s sister, the children’s aunt, was quick to try and settle things down by telling OP that she “shouldn’t get involved in their personal lives,” which OP felt was “bulls***.” Then, OP’s sister told her she had “two daughters to think about.”

She stood firm in her belief that S had “forfeited” her right to be with the family during Christmas when she slept with P’s husband for the past two years.

OP’s husband had taken on the role of peacekeeper and acted as the go-between for OP and S. While he tried to remain neutral, her husband was entirely on OP’s side and thought the whole situation was terrible.

OP also found out that P’s mother-in-law was sick with her son’s behavior and had been trying to be there for P as well. While OP hadn’t spoken to her, she knew her daughter was receiving support from her mother-in-law, who would even cry over the phone.

Her sister, however, also stood her ground, saying that she wouldn’t come to the family Christmas if S weren’t invited. OP noted that it made a lot of sense since this was during the pandemic, and she hadn’t bothered to ask her anyway.

Redditors were shocked by the level of contempt that S showed for P.

One even said, “Not the a**hole. Uninviting your daughter to one family event to support your other daughter whom she violated, is not wrong. You don’t say that you’re disowning S, just that P is currently your priority. If S has even a shred of reason, this will make sense to her. She knows what she did is wrong.”

Another Redditor said, “Not the a**hole. So often on Reddit, the parents side with the child that does the cheating or offending. It’s good to see you’re supporting the child who is the victim.”

A lot of Redditors noted that the affair was very much made worse by the sister relationship between P and S.

One said, “Not the a**hole. S’s betrayal of her sister is completely unacceptable. Claiming she is being wronged for being uninvited to Christmas after what she has done shows she is taking no responsibility for her actions. This isn’t about S’s personal life. This is about her betrayal of her family. Having an affair with your sister’s husband is a very public problem, not a private problem. P needs her family right now, and S’s behavior means P needs S not to be there.”
